In sintesi

At the upper elevations isolated pockets of shallow wind slab less than a foot deep could be human triggered in steep wind loaded avalanche starting zones. Deep hard slabs could also be triggered in some active avalanche paths at the upper elevations. Warming temperatures will increase the sensitivity of these slabs to human triggers. Sun balling and shallow, wet point slides are possible on very steep sunlit slopes.

Avalanche Discussion

( Discussion is generated from the previous day's afternoon forecast. )The next storm system is spinning off of the west coast. Moisture ahead of that system is limited; however shallow stratus clouds may produce areas of light snowfall overnight and on Thursday. Accumulations of less than an inch are possible. On Thursday skies will be partly sunny. The freezing level is anticipated to rise to an elevation of 11,000 feet. Temperatures will rise well into the 30s in the mountains and into the 40s in the valleys. Winds will continue from the west-southwest at speeds of around 20 miles per hour along the highest ridge crests.The general avalanche hazard is expected to be MODERATE on Thursday. At the upper elevations small pockets of dense wind slab with depths to a foot could be human triggered in steep terrain. In isolated areas of the Togwotee Pass and Greys River forecast areas some potential may remain for humans to trigger deep hard slab avalanches on buried persistent layers of faceted snow. Warm temperatures will increase the sensitivity of these shallow surface slabs and deep hard slabs to human triggers.
